Output 636d1899c53ba6883a05e0dbdfd3ada7288c48856e41095141054fead33a0259:3

value
29995011
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31b868c772b27b66044305d7789be70137f8707c OP_EQUALVERIFY OP_CHECKSIG
address
15Xu2PA7LEd1jdDWRX1pVu41R9NpJVix4e
transaction
636d1899c53ba6883a05e0dbdfd3ada7288c48856e41095141054fead33a0259
spent
true